a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/common
diff options
context:
space:
mode:
authorGDCloud <gdcloudstrike@gmail.com>2023-02-03 23:00:14 +0100
committerGDCloud <gdcloudstrike@gmail.com>2023-02-03 23:00:14 +0100
commite6476eeac14391e6f9b1bdeb2e9cbf5236784434 (patch)
tree067e3a8b105d12718f9ae67e80007601ff657f83 /src/main/java/common
parent46a2307cb41647565f2534b44f2c2ba28ab94431 (diff)
downloadGT5-Unofficial-e6476eeac14391e6f9b1bdeb2e9cbf5236784434.tar.gz
GT5-Unofficial-e6476eeac14391e6f9b1bdeb2e9cbf5236784434.tar.bz2
GT5-Unofficial-e6476eeac14391e6f9b1bdeb2e9cbf5236784434.zip
recipes
Diffstat (limited to 'src/main/java/common')
-rw-r--r--src/main/java/common/Recipes.java53
1 files changed, 53 insertions, 0 deletions
diff --git a/src/main/java/common/Recipes.java b/src/main/java/common/Recipes.java
index 19977d37c3..8e396b74a1 100644
--- a/src/main/java/common/Recipes.java
+++ b/src/main/java/common/Recipes.java
@@ -924,6 +924,53 @@ public class Recipes {
6400,
BW_Util.getMachineVoltageFromTier(8));
+ // Extremely Ultimate Capacitor (UEV)
+ TT_recipeAdder.addResearchableAssemblylineRecipe(
+ new ItemStack(Blocks.lscLapotronicEnergyUnit, 1, 5),
+ 1200000,
+ 128,
+ 8000000,
+ 16,
+ new Object[] {
+ GT_OreDictUnificator.get(OrePrefixes.frameGt, Materials.Infinity, 4),
+ GT_OreDictUnificator.get(OrePrefixes.screw, Materials.Infinity, 24),
+ GT_OreDictUnificator.get(OrePrefixes.plateDouble, Materials.InfinityCatalyst, 32L),
+ GT_OreDictUnificator.get(OrePrefixes.plateDouble, Materials.InfinityCatalyst, 32L),
+ new Object[] {OrePrefixes.circuit.get(Materials.Optical), 1},
+ new Object[] {OrePrefixes.circuit.get(Materials.Optical), 1},
+ new Object[] {OrePrefixes.circuit.get(Materials.Optical), 1},
+ new Object[] {OrePrefixes.circuit.get(Materials.Optical), 1},
+ ItemList.ZPM3.get(8L),
+ ItemList.Field_Generator_UEV.get(4),
+ ItemList.Circuit_Wafer_PPIC.get(64),
+ ItemList.Circuit_Wafer_PPIC.get(64),
+ ItemList.Circuit_Wafer_SoC2.get(64),
+ ItemList.Circuit_Parts_DiodeXSMD.get(64),
+ GT_OreDictUnificator.get(OrePrefixes.wireGt04, Materials.SuperconductorUEV, 64)
+ },
+ new FluidStack[] {
+ new FluidStack(solderUEV, 9216),
+ Materials.Quantium.getMolten(18432),
+ Materials.Naquadria.getMolten(18432),
+ Materials.SuperCoolant.getFluid(64000)
+ },
+ new ItemStack(Blocks.lscLapotronicEnergyUnit, 1, 8),
+ 250 * 20,
+ 6_400_000);
+
+ // UEV Capacitor alt recipe
+ GT_Values.RA.addAssemblerRecipe(
+ new ItemStack[] {
+ ItemList.ZPM4.get(1),
+ GT_OreDictUnificator.get(OrePrefixes.frameGt, Materials.Infinity, 4),
+ GT_OreDictUnificator.get(OrePrefixes.screw, Materials.Infinity, 24),
+ GT_Utility.getIntegratedCircuit(6)
+ },
+ null,
+ new ItemStack(Blocks.lscLapotronicEnergyUnit, 1, 8),
+ 640 * 20,
+ BW_Util.getMachineVoltageFromTier(9));
+
// Capacitor recycling
GT_Values.RA.addUnboxingRecipe(
new ItemStack(Blocks.lscLapotronicEnergyUnit, 1, 7),
@@ -961,6 +1008,12 @@ public class Recipes {
GT_OreDictUnificator.get(OrePrefixes.screw, Materials.CosmicNeutronium, 24),
1200,
32);
+ GT_Values.RA.addUnboxingRecipe(
+ new ItemStack(Blocks.lscLapotronicEnergyUnit, 1, 8),
+ ItemList.ZPM4.get(1L),
+ GT_OreDictUnificator.get(OrePrefixes.screw, Materials.Infinity, 24),
+ 1200,
+ 32);
}
/*private static void registerRecipes_SpaceElevator() {